| Pre-v152 Behavior | v152 Behavior | |------------------|----------------| | Monster rushes the bridge instantly. | Monster hesitates at the door, listens, then picks a different route. | | All creatures share one aggro target. | They split: one attacks, one blocks escape, one heads to life support. | | Fire doesn’t deter them. | They actively avoid burning rooms (use Molotovs or plasma cutters as area denial). | | They ignore vented compartments. | They will hold their breath and swim through airless rooms for up to 30 seconds. | | Dying creature fights to last HP. | Below 20% HP, it flees toward cargo bay or reactor (places to hide/regenerate). |
